Join FlipSide and Project Open Hand at the historic 1874 Old Mint for an evening celebrating the LGBT experience in San Francisco with a special performance by the Gay Men’s Chorus.

Enjoy historical talks about Drag Queens, Don’t Ask Don’t Tell, and the AIDS Quilt. Take a tour of archival displays tracing the history of local organizations and charities that were founded right here in SF and expanded across the world. One free drink is included with admission.
